build-automation

    1热度

    3回答

    我们将PVCS用于所有代码的源代码控制。我们在欧盟有7个服务器,涵盖17个国家。 PVCS模仿我们的文件夹结构,在生产中: folderA | |--folderB | | | | -- folderC | | | | -- folder | --folderD | | | | -- folderE | | | | -- folderF 我们的项目可以依赖

    1热度

    2回答

    我正在开发一个简化应用程序部署的工具。因此,我的目标是自动化安装项目的构建。 The Situation: 当我使用Visual Studio构建安装项目时,创建msi和exe文件并成功结束。在命令提示符下运行命令时出现问题,我不断收到此错误“错误:找不到项目输出组的输出”(无法确定名称)'“ 命令提示符的命令是: C:\Program Files\Microsoft Visual Studio

    5热度

    5回答

    我们的软件建立在linux和windows平台上。根据开发人员的偏好,在任一平台上开发和测试贡献,然后提交给我们的Subversion存储库。然后发现这个贡献并不是建立在另一个平台上的,必须做出一个修正。在其他平台上的修复可能会再次打破原始平台上的构建,等等。 我宁愿看到贡献是在其他平台上构建(并经过回归测试),以及在提交之前。我们有一个连续的构建服务器(CruiseControl),但是该服务器

    3热度

    1回答

    我们有大量的Visual Studio解决方案包含相同的共享15个项目,并且大多数解决方案仅因Web应用程序而异。 我试图将所有东西都整合到一个只构建一次共享项目的构建中,然后让Web应用程序项目引用输出共享程序集。 我发现,因为web项目通过< ProjectReference>元素指向共享项目,所以我无法告诉它在我的自定义生成项目中查找其他位置的程序集。我想用类似的东西: <的MSBuild项

    2热度

    2回答

    我在我们的域内建立了服务器(它需要是因为它也与域中的其他框对话)以及DMZ中的web服务器。 作为我们构建脚本的一部分,我想使用Nant复制任务将网站部署到DMZ中的网络服务器。问题是,Nant是从构建服务器上的System帐户下运行的TeamCity调用的,我无法找到将构建服务器系统帐户访问权限授予DMZ Web服务器目录的方法。 (无论如何,这可能不是一个好主意)。 有没有办法告诉Nant在不

    2热度

    2回答

    从this question开始,我现在想知道如果在前面的编译失败时如何停止执行ANT脚本。在Eclipse中的构建设置中,我无法看到一种基于成功将构建链接在一起的方法。 我想我是为了将先前的构建状态传递到我的ANT脚本中的方式,这样我就可以终止或从不调用ANT脚本,如果第一次构建失败。 任何想法?

    24热度

    4回答

    我完全茫然如何蚂蚁任务常春藤:发布应该工作。 我希望,我做我的正常建设,创造了一堆jar文件的话,我将推动这些罐子(局部)存储库。 如何从何处检索内置罐子指定,而这些将如何在仓库中结束了? 更新: <target name="publish-local" description="--> Publish Local"> <ivy:retrieve /> <ivy:publish

    15热度

    5回答

    我有一些在OpenOffice中编写的文档,我想在最终版本交付中将它作为PDF文件包含在其中。我想用自动构建脚本来做到这一点。 有没有办法使用命令行命令从OpenOffice创建PDF文件?

    0热度

    2回答

    我们的开发环境有很多层次,复制甚至有效备份都很复杂。基本上文件系统(即/ usr/appdir/webapp ...)有其他应用程序为我们的Web应用程序提供服务,那些我们更新的应用程序将从其存储库执行svn更新。 Web应用程序本身(作为用户)的使用将影响文件系统和数据库。因此备份系统需要在同一时间点备份文件系统和数据库(mysqldump)。由于应用程序本身非常动态,因此其中的一个本身不会是完

    1热度

    4回答

    假设我使用的是一种解释型语言来为一个中型或大型应用程序供电,并且该应用程序是通过手工测试的(没有单元测试,也没有集成测试等)。在可预见的将来,对所述产品的支持不会随时被丢弃,并且每天都会有新的发展。 在某些情况下,而不是是否有利于开始实施某种自动化测试套件?